Question
In following figure, shows a system of four pulleys, The upper two pulleys are fixed and the lower two are movable.
- Draw a string around the pulleys. Also show the place and direction in which the effort if applied.
- What is the velocity ratio of the system?
- How are load and effort of the pulley system related?
- What assumption do you make in arriving at your answer in part (c)?

Solution

- Velocity ratio of the system = number of pulleys = 4
- As we know,
M.A. = `"Load"/"Effort"`
As M.A. = n = 4
Substituting the values in the formula, we get,
`"Load"/"Effort" = 4`
Load = 4 × Effort - Part C makes the assumption that the weight of the lower block of pulleys is negligible.
